The Common Data Set (CDS) for the Ann Arbor campus is prepared as part of a collaboration of higher education data providers and private companies that publish college guidebooks. The CDS report was established by this consortium with the hope that it would improve the quality and accuracy of information provided about colleges and universities.

Here are a few tips for UMich admissions (and applies to many other schools)….To determine if a specific class is open or closed, go the Wolverine Access Student Center, Backpack/Registration tab. If the class is already in your Backpack, the Class Status column indicates whether the class is Open or Closed. If the class is not in your Backpack, locate it by entering the class number or performing a class search.

Because the waitlist is small and the number of people on it is always changing, and because we consider them ...The number of students admitted from the waitlist declined 46 percent year over year from 61,000 for the Class of 2024 to 33,000 for the Class of 2025. On average, 15 percent of Class of 2025 students accepting a place on a waitlist were admitted, down from 32 percent in for the Class of 2024.

The timestamp will be used to identify your position on the waitlist but other form fields will also be considered when necessary ...Waitlist Policy. For all classes, the department uses the electronic waitlist system in Wolverine Access once the class fills. For 100, 200, and 300 level courses, as well as 401, 402, 451, and 452, priority is determined by sequential order on the waitlist. The student MUST accept their spot on the waitlist. If the student is unresponsive to the waitlist offer, they will NOT be considered for admission even if there is space and they are highly qualified. Just to contextualize this, out of the 11,094 students the University of Michigan waitlisted last year, only 4,109 students accepted a spot. 2.

Closed classes Each class is listed with a specific number of available spaces. This number is determined by the department offering the course. Classes that reach enrollment capacity during registration will be listed as "closed."

Department of Film, Television, and Media (FTVM) Waitlist Policy: Students who wish to obtain an override must get permission from the instructor of the course. The Department of Film, Television, and Media (FTVM) majors will be given preference on the waitlist over non-FTVM students. Waitlist priority will be at the discretion of the ...
